Jada Pinkett Smith is now looking back on Will Smith slapping Chris Rock at the 2022 Oscars as a positive experience.

Speaking with the Daily Mail, Pinkett Smith opened up about the infamous situation saying it made her realize she “will never leave” husband Will Smith.

Pinkett Smith said she almost didn’t attend the awards that year, but now is happy she did.

“I call it the ‘holy slap’ now because so many positive things came after it,” she told the publication.

"That moment of the s*** hitting the fan is when you see where you really are,” she said. "After all those years trying to figure out if I would leave Will’s side, it took that slap for me to see I will never leave him."

“Who knows where our relationship would be if that hadn't happened?” Pinkett Smith said.

In 2022 at the Academy Awards, Will Smith went on stage while Chris Rock was presenting and slapped him in the face after he made a joke about Pinkett Smith’s alopecia.
